Overview

This precision hex nut is engineered for demanding fastening applications where reliability, corrosion resistance, and consistent quality are paramount. Manufactured in strict compliance with the DIN 934 international standard, it guarantees dimensional accuracy and interchangeability. The stainless steel construction and A2-70 grade classification make it an ideal choice for assemblies exposed to moisture, chemicals, or requiring long-term durability without surface treatment. Its extremely small size caters to intricate components in electronics, instrumentation, and miniature mechanical systems.

Frequently Asked Questions

What are the key specifications and corrosion resistance of this A2-70 stainless steel hex nut?
This is a metric M1.2 coarse thread nut made from Type 304 stainless steel, meeting the A2-70 material grade. The A2-70 designation indicates good corrosion resistance for general industrial use and a minimum tensile strength of approximately 70,000 PSI. It has a plain finish and a width across flats of 0.047 inches.
What are the typical applications for such a small M1.2 hex nut?
This M1.2 nut is designed for precision assemblies in electronics, small instruments, optics, and miniature mechanical devices. Its stainless steel construction makes it suitable for applications requiring corrosion resistance, such as in medical equipment, laboratory devices, or controlled environments. It is intended for use with a corresponding M1.2 screw or bolt.
